New to BJJ? Start at Capitol Jiu Jitsu - Carmichael

Capitol Jiu Jitsu - Carmichael comes up as a beginner-friendly gym, going by their listing and members’ reviews. If you've never rolled or set foot on a mat, that's exactly who a good beginners program is for. A few things worth knowing before your first week. First, you don't need to be fit or flexible to start — you get in shape by training, not before it, and coaches scale the intensity to you. Second, you won't be thrown into hard rolling — reputable gyms build fundamentals (positions, escapes, and basic submissions) for weeks, live rolling eases in gradually, and tapping early keeps every roll safe. Third, all levels really are welcome — ask about a dedicated beginners or fundamentals class time so your first session is alongside others who are also starting out, and leave your ego at the door. Most gyms are happy to let you watch or try a class first, so reach out before you commit.

Your first BJJ class at Capitol Jiu Jitsu - Carmichael

Nervous about walking into a BJJ gym for the first time? Almost everyone is, and good coaches expect beginners to come through the door. Here's what to know. What to expect: a typical first class is a warm-up, then drilling basic positions and escapes with a partner — not hard sparring. Rest whenever you need to; no one will bat an eye. What to wear: athletic wear you can move in (or a gi if you have one); you'll train barefoot on the mats. What to bring: water and a mouthguard if you have one — many gyms lend a loaner gi for a first class, so it's worth asking when you call. As you keep training you'll add your own gi (or a rashguard and shorts for no-gi) and a mouthguard. Live rolling eases in gradually, once your fundamentals are solid. Arrive 10–15 minutes early to sign a waiver and meet the coach. It gets easier fast — most people feel far more at home by their third class.

BJJ is a contact sport. Ease in, tap early and often, listen to your coaches, and if you have any injuries or health concerns, mention them before class and check with a doctor if you're unsure.
